International Seaways, Inc. (NYSE:INSW) Performance in the Shipping Industry

International Seaways, Inc. (NYSE:INSW) is a prominent player in the shipping industry, primarily engaged in the transportation of crude oil and petroleum products. The company operates a diverse fleet of vessels, providing essential services in the global energy supply chain. In a competitive landscape, INSW's performance is often compared with peers like Scorpio Tankers Inc., Euronav N.V., Ardmore Shipping Corporation, Teekay Tankers Ltd., and Dorian LPG Ltd.

INSW's Return on Invested Capital (ROIC) is 8.85%, while its Weighted Average Cost of Capital (WACC) is 5.19%. This results in a ROIC to WACC ratio of 1.70, indicating that the company is generating returns above its cost of capital. This is a positive indicator for investors, as it suggests efficient capital utilization.

Comparatively, Scorpio Tankers Inc. has a ROIC of 8.01% and a WACC of 6.39%, resulting in a ROIC to WACC ratio of 1.25. While still positive, it is lower than INSW's, indicating less efficiency in generating returns over its cost of capital.

Euronav N.V. boasts a high ROIC of 18.03% against a WACC of 6.98%, leading to a ROIC to WACC ratio of 2.58. This suggests that Euronav is highly effective in using its capital to generate returns, surpassing INSW's performance in this metric.

Teekay Tankers Ltd. stands out with a ROIC of 12.88% and a WACC of 4.89%, resulting in the highest ROIC to WACC ratio of 2.63 among the peers. This indicates that Teekay is the most efficient in utilizing its capital to generate returns, outperforming INSW and other competitors in this regard.
